Our response
Unfortunately, we are unable to provide you with the information you have requested as we consider it to be exempt under Section 40 (2) of the Freedom of Information Act 2000. This exemption covers the personal data of third parties where complying with the request would breach any of the principles in the General Data Protection Regulations (GDPR). Providing the information you have requested we consider would breach principle (a) of the GDPR.
Section 40 is an absolute exemption for personal information and is not subject to the public interest test.
The legal definition of personal information contained in the Data Protection Act 2018 (DPA) is information that relates to a living individual, who can be identified from the information, or from other information held or likely to be held by the data controller. This would of course include names and addresses, however it would also include a wide range of other information which could be used to identify a individuals.

Dear Louise
I have now received a response from our Social Services department to your revised request and can advise as follows:
For the six month period January to June 2023 please provide the following information:
(i) the total number of NRM referrals made by your local authority as First Responder relating to reported 'criminal exploitation' / forced criminality during the period January to June 2023
<5
(ii) the number (or specify either zero or fewer than five, or fewer than ten) of these which are for adults (aged 18 or over)
0
and
(iii)the number (or specify either zero or fewer than five or fewer than ten) of these which are for children (aged 17 or under)
<5
